[XFCE]Mon menu se désagrège
[XFCE]Mon menu se désagrège
Bonjour,
j'ai un petit soucis avec mon menu xfce généré par le système (l'inclusion system)
en effet j'ai l'impression que certaine application disparaisse du menu
par exemple Gparted était dans le menu Système y a une semaine (c'est certain)
et maintenant il n'y ai plus
je suis obligé de le lancer en commande ou de le trouver avec appfinder
par contre emacs n'a jamais était dans ce menu et j'aimerais bien qu'il l'intégre dans le menu devellopement
comment faire?
j'ai un petit soucis avec mon menu xfce généré par le système (l'inclusion system)
en effet j'ai l'impression que certaine application disparaisse du menu
par exemple Gparted était dans le menu Système y a une semaine (c'est certain)
et maintenant il n'y ai plus
je suis obligé de le lancer en commande ou de le trouver avec appfinder
par contre emacs n'a jamais était dans ce menu et j'aimerais bien qu'il l'intégre dans le menu devellopement
comment faire?
- marc[i1]
- Maître du Kyudo
- Messages : 1753
- Inscription : ven. 27 oct. 2006, 10:48
- Localisation : Nantes (44)
As tu fait des mises à jour de Gparted récemment ?
Pour que les applications apparaissent dans le menu, elles doivent avoir un fichier texte nommé foo.desktop situé dans :
Donc si Gparted à disparu de ton menu il ya plusieurs explications :
1- soit le fichier est mal formé et une mise à jour de XFCE, de desktop-files-utils, de ... a « masqué » l'entrée dans le menu.
2- soit une mise à jour à purement effacé le fichier (j'y crois pas trop) !
Le plus simple est de voir si le fichier existe toujours :
Si il existe voir si il est correctement écrit avec desktop-files-validate :
Corrige les erreurs signalées.
Pour en savoir plus sur le fichier .desktop :
http://wiki.archlinux.fr/howto:comprendre:desktopfile
Pour que les applications apparaissent dans le menu, elles doivent avoir un fichier texte nommé foo.desktop situé dans :
Code : Tout sélectionner
/usr/share/applications/
1- soit le fichier est mal formé et une mise à jour de XFCE, de desktop-files-utils, de ... a « masqué » l'entrée dans le menu.
2- soit une mise à jour à purement effacé le fichier (j'y crois pas trop) !
Le plus simple est de voir si le fichier existe toujours :
Code : Tout sélectionner
ls /usr/share/applications/ | grep gparted
Code : Tout sélectionner
$ yaourt -S desktop-file-utils
desktop-file-validate /usr/share/applications/gparted.desktop
Pour en savoir plus sur le fichier .desktop :
http://wiki.archlinux.fr/howto:comprendre:desktopfile
Ne vous emmerdez plus, emmerdez les autres.
bon je te remercie de ta réponse c'est super je le savais pas
je me suis rendu compte que j'ai supprimé gdm dernièrement ainsi que gksu libgksu libgtop parce que yaourt me disait que ça servait a rien
et je les ai reinstallé et c'est réapparu
ai-je fais une betise en les supprimant?
et ensuite j'ai quand meme testé le validateur il me sort ceci
par contre pour emacs je ne trouve rien du tout il va falloir que je m'en crée un?
je me suis rendu compte que j'ai supprimé gdm dernièrement ainsi que gksu libgksu libgtop parce que yaourt me disait que ça servait a rien
et je les ai reinstallé et c'est réapparu
ai-je fais une betise en les supprimant?
et ensuite j'ai quand meme testé le validateur il me sort ceci
Code : Tout sélectionner
[gamoth@choix-libres applications]$ desktop-file-validate /usr/share/applications/gparted.desktop
/usr/share/applications/gparted.desktop: warning: key "Encoding" in group "Desktop Entry" is deprecated
/usr/share/applications/gparted.desktop: warning: value "GNOME;Application;System;" for key "Categories" in group "Desktop Entry" contains a deprecated value "Application"
- marc[i1]
- Maître du Kyudo
- Messages : 1753
- Inscription : ven. 27 oct. 2006, 10:48
- Localisation : Nantes (44)
Pour une étrange raison, la suppression d'un des pkg à virer ton gparted.desktop !
Pour la correction du fichier, si il est réapparu dans ton menu, laisse le, inutile de te faire suer avec ça !
Pour le emacs, si il n'existe pas, il va te falloir le créer !
Tu peux utiliser celui fourni là : http://overlays.gentoo.org/proj/emacs/b ... cs-desktop
et l'adapter si besoin.
Voilà
Pour la correction du fichier, si il est réapparu dans ton menu, laisse le, inutile de te faire suer avec ça !
Pour le emacs, si il n'existe pas, il va te falloir le créer !
Tu peux utiliser celui fourni là : http://overlays.gentoo.org/proj/emacs/b ... cs-desktop
et l'adapter si besoin.
Voilà
Ne vous emmerdez plus, emmerdez les autres.
- marc[i1]
- Maître du Kyudo
- Messages : 1753
- Inscription : ven. 27 oct. 2006, 10:48
- Localisation : Nantes (44)
Copie l'icone dans :
il faut qu'il est exactement le même nom que le nom indiqué dans ton fichier desktop évidement
Code : Tout sélectionner
/usr/share/pixmaps
Ne vous emmerdez plus, emmerdez les autres.
Bon, j'arrive un peu tard. Mais voilà un lien qui peut-être utile pour écrire/modifier un fichier .desktop :
http://wiki.archlinux.fr/howto:comprend ... ?s=desktop
http://wiki.archlinux.fr/howto:comprend ... ?s=desktop